A warehouse for sheet metal and long goods

Norsk Stal, one of the leading steel and metal distributors in Norway, relies on a honeycomb warehouse from Remmert. The system enables the company to store around 10,000 tons of long goods and 5,000 tons of sheet metal in mixed storage. The storage and material flow concept is designed so that order picking and processing can take place at the same time - without any loss of efficiency.

Companies that store large quantities of long and flat goods conventionally on the floor or in racks often have a real space problem. The solution is often right in front of them. Norsk Stal has met this challenge with an automatic honeycomb warehouse that was installed in the summer of 2015. Thanks to the system's high-density design and a storage height of 20 meters, the Norwegian steel and metal distributor can store around 15,000 tons of material in a space of 760 square meters. What makes the “honeycomb” so special is that it is used to store both long goods and sheets. The storage and retrieval machine with the patented pulling technology can handle two cassette formats – for sheets and long goods.

The storage and retrieval machine provides sheets for picking at a special storage location. The employees remove the metal sheets in the 3015 and 4020 formats in the exact quantities required and transport them by crane to the packaging department. The result is fast order processing with minimal use of resources.

Norsk Stal's long goods customers mainly request their material in a semi-finished state. That is why the storage system was designed so that processing machines from any manufacturer can be connected. In the future, up to three saws can be grouped around the “honeycomb”. To ensure a smooth workflow, they are each fed from a storage location. On the other hand, Norsk Stal removes long goods requested as raw materials from storage via a separate picking station. Thanks to the automated processes, the steel and metal distributor achieves an availability of around 98 percent.
